Maharashtrian Kanda Poha

its an authentic and traditional western India recipe .. Specially made with beaten rice and onion and topped with coconut to enhance the taste . Also known as Maharashtrian Poha . Ready within minutes . Let's try
Cooking Instructions
- 1
Firstly soak beaten rice into lukewarm water only for 1-2 minutes. *don't over soak.. then strain and wash in running water
- 2
And add 1 tspn salt and sugar mix gently and keep aside.
- 3
Heat oil into a wok and fry almonds, kaju and peanuts then transfer into a plate.
- 4
In same oil add cumin seeds, mustard seeds and asafetida crackled them.
- 5
When they crackled then add curry leaves and cook then add onions and green chilli and cook until onion becomes soft.
- 6
Add salt and turmeric powder mix well.
- 7
Now add soaked beaten rice and fry dry fruits mix well and cover with lid and cook for five minutes on low flame.
- 8
Now add lemon juice and coconut powder..
mix and serve hot.
